Morgan Stanley Capital International is considering rules that could remove Strategy from its global equity indexes.

Key facts

Summary

Bitcoin treasury Strategy has blasted Morgan Stanley Capital International’s proposal to exclude it from its Global Investable Market Indexes, calling it “misguided” and “flawed.” Writing in a letter to MSCI Monday, the Nasdaq-listed Bitcoin behemoth’s founder, Michael Saylor, and CEO, Phong Le, said that the company was discriminating against digital asset businesses. MSCI said earlier this month that it was consulting on a plan to define “non-operating companies” and make them ineligible for its Global Investable Market Indexes. MSCI’s latest proposal comes after the company in 2025 proposed excluding from its indices all companies whose digital-asset holdings represent 50% or more of total assets.
